Marque analyst note
The Honda Civic Type R EK9 in the Australian market is supported by a single tracked sale at AUD $30,401, which provides only a narrow window into current pricing. With just one transaction recorded over the past year, any year-on-year comparison is not meaningful, and confidence in a broader price signal remains low.
Liquidity for the EK9 is severely constrained in the Australian market, with zero active listings and minimal transaction volume. This illiquid state makes pricing discovery difficult and suggests buyers or sellers may face extended holding periods or negotiation challenges when transactions do occur.
The car carries a collectibility score of 6 out of 10, classified as appreciating classic material with low current desirability. Without production volume data, the rarity profile remains unclear, though the EK9's status as a homologation-special JDM icon typically supports long-term collector interest in global markets.
The absence of mileage information on recorded sales limits visibility into the typical condition of examples changing hands locally. This data gap makes it harder for buyers to benchmark what constitutes fair value at the current median.
With no projections available and only a single data point to work from, medium-term price direction cannot be reliably assessed. The low transaction count and zero listings suggest the EK9 market in Australia remains niche and underdeveloped compared to other classic Japanese sports cars.
